Is it OK to drink eggs like Rocky?

No, it is not okay to drink raw eggs just like Rocky did in the movies. While it may seem like a good idea, consuming raw eggs can lead to food poisoning and put your health at risk since it may contain bacteria like Salmonella.

People with weakened immune systems and pregnant women are especially vulnerable to salmonella poisoning. Even if the eggs appear to be clean and safe, there is always a chance of them containing harmful bacteria.

Along with raw eggs, Rocky also showed drinking raw milk and eating raw meat, which also carry risk of food-borne illnesses.

The best and safest way to consume eggs is to make sure that they are cooked thoroughly. If the yolk and whites of the egg are firm and not runny, it is a good indication that the egg is cooked through.

Make sure to store eggs in the refrigerator below 40°F and never leave a cooked egg dish at room temperature for more than two hours. Furthermore, any leftovers should be refrigerated within 1 hour of cooking and then consumed within 4 days.

How many raw eggs should I drink a day?

It is generally not recommended to consume raw eggs on a daily basis. Raw eggs may contain bacteria, such as Salmonella, which can cause food poisoning. Additionally, consuming raw egg whites can lead to biotin deficiency, which is a vitamin necessary for healthy hair, skin, and nails.

Instead of drinking raw eggs, you may consider eating cooked eggs as part of a balanced diet. A study published in The New England Journal of Medicine revealed that eating one egg per day had no effect on the cholesterol level of healthy people.

Eating cooked eggs that are part of a nutritious diet can provide the body with the necessary vitamins and minerals to help promote good health.

The United States Department of Agriculture recommends that adults consume no more than one to two eggs per day. However, it is always best to speak with a doctor or nutritionist to determine and discuss an individual’s nutritional requirements.

Will you get sick if you drink raw eggs?

The short answer is that yes, you can get sick from drinking raw eggs. The risk of getting sick from raw eggs is low, but it is still possible as eggs can be contaminated with bacteria such as salmonella.

Eating raw eggs can also result in food poisoning, which can have symptoms like nausea, vomiting, and diarrhea. To reduce your risk of getting sick, it’s important to make sure any eggs you use, even if you’re not eating them raw, are clean and fresh.

Additionally, thoroughly cook the eggs to an internal temperature of at least 160 degrees Fahrenheit to be sure they are safe to eat.

How do bodybuilders eat raw eggs?

Bodybuilders commonly eat raw eggs as part of their meal plan. Consuming raw eggs is a practice that has been used by bodybuilders for decades as a source of high-quality protein and calories needed to support the intense demands of their training.

Raw eggs can be blended into smoothies or shakes, or just eaten as is for a quick and easy addition of protein. Not only are raw eggs a great source of protein, but they also supply a variety of essential vitamins, minerals, and healthy fats.

When consuming raw eggs, it is important to only purchase pasteurized eggs from the store. These eggs are treated with a slight heat to kill any potential bacteria that may be present. Otherwise, raw eggs can potentially carry the risk of salmonella poisoning.

Always take extra care to ensure you are washing and sanitizing the shells to eliminate any potential bacteria on the outside of the egg.

Overall, raw eggs are a great, cheap source of protein, vitamins, minerals and healthy fats and have been utilized by bodybuilders for decades. When done safely and responsibly, they can be a great addition to any bodybuilding meal plan.
